Output 59dc9e41f8a256e6ce9e03bb3cc63489225e2126eac34732287f90ab1ea6b947:4

value
528380500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bf9fda67e4a64d6cbf010167e11ecd37e57442c OP_EQUAL
address
M8zV9Cy2jgtms9KhKbfBf5NLMv96LN4q3m
transaction
59dc9e41f8a256e6ce9e03bb3cc63489225e2126eac34732287f90ab1ea6b947
spent
true